#046617 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#046617 is composed of 1.6% red, 40%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 131.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 20.8%. #046617 color hex could be obtained by blending #08cc2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#046617 color description : Very dark lime green.
#046617 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#046617 has RGB values of R:4, G:102,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 288279.

Shades and Tints of #046617
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000802 is the darkest color, while #f4f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#046617
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353535 is the less saturated color, while #046617 is the most saturated one.
